Jhang ASO impounds non-duty paid Toyota Corolla

FAISALABAD: The Customs Anti- Smuggling Organisation (ASO) impounded Toyota Corolla car bearing registration no ABW-281 Karachi model 1993 during routine checking worth Rs5 million.

Sources told Customs Today that Deputy Collector ASO Aneeqa Afzal received information about non duty paid vehicles which are plying on roads.

He constituted a team comprising Inspector Tanveer Raza Naqvi Inspector Asghar Mehdi Naqvi and Sepoy Atta Muhamamd, Ghulam Sarwar, Muhammad Ajmal Khan Ahmad Bukhsh.

The ASO team intercepted the vehicle near Toll Plaza Multan Road Jhang and asked owner of the vehicle who was identified as Abdul Ghaffar to produce legal documents regarding possession of the vehicle but he failed to produce any relevant documents.  ASO team seized the vehicle and forward the case to Customs Adjudication for further action.

It is necessary to mention here that ASO authorities are taking effective measures to control smuggling.
